Skip to content

Comments

Replay external backend proposals after external commits#2842

Merged
stefanwire merged 6 commits intodevelopfrom
FS-920/getBackendProposals
Nov 17, 2022
Merged

Replay external backend proposals after external commits#2842
stefanwire merged 6 commits intodevelopfrom
FS-920/getBackendProposals

Conversation

@stefanwire
Copy link
Contributor

@stefanwire stefanwire commented Nov 10, 2022

https://wearezeta.atlassian.net/browse/FS-920

Checklist

  • Add a new entry in an appropriate subdirectory of changelog.d
  • Read and follow the PR guidelines

@stefanwire stefanwire temporarily deployed to cachix November 10, 2022 10:48 Inactive
@stefanwire stefanwire temporarily deployed to cachix November 10, 2022 10:48 Inactive
@zebot zebot added the ok-to-test Approved for running tests in CI, overrides not-ok-to-test if both labels exist label Nov 10, 2022
@stefanwire stefanwire temporarily deployed to cachix November 10, 2022 10:51 Inactive
@stefanwire stefanwire temporarily deployed to cachix November 10, 2022 10:51 Inactive
@stefanwire stefanwire marked this pull request as ready for review November 10, 2022 12:17
@mdimjasevic mdimjasevic self-requested a review November 11, 2022 12:05
Copy link
Contributor

@mdimjasevic mdimjasevic left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Overall this looks good. One thing that I'm not so sure of is if outdated backend proposals should be deleted from the database once their fresh versions are inserted into the database.

add column for origin to pending proposals table

get all pending backend proposals

comment on redundant calls to Brig

requeue external backend proposals

assert backend remove proposal in a specific epoch
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

ok-to-test Approved for running tests in CI, overrides not-ok-to-test if both labels exist

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ants